9. French Country Cooking: Meals and Moments from a Village in the Vineyards: A Cookbook
$26.21 • 4.8 Stars • 540 Reviews
‘French Country Cooking: Meals and Moments from a Village in the Vineyards’ invites readers on a delightful culinary adventure through the heart of France. Priced at $26.21, this stunning cookbook, with a remarkable 4.8-star rating from 540 reviews, showcases 100 delectable recipes that are both simple and elegant, making it perfect for home cooks at any skill level. With 150 breathtaking photographs capturing the charm of village life and the beauty of local ingredients, this book is not just a cookbook—it’s a visual feast. Notable recipes include the luxurious White Asparagus Soufflé and the irresistible Salted Butter Chocolate Cake, inspired by Mimi Thorisson’s experiences in her own Médoc home renovation. Alongside recipes, Thorisson shares heartwarming stories of the local farmers and artisans, creating a true sense of place and culture. Pros include its gorgeous photography and straightforward recipes, while cons might include its focus on regional ingredients that may not be easily accessible everywhere. Best suited for Francophiles, cooking enthusiasts looking for authenticity, or anyone wanting to bring a taste of France into their kitchen, this book is a treasure trove for lovers of French cuisine.

1. Mastering the Art of French Cooking (2 Volume Set)
$41.87 • 4.9 Stars • 5633 Reviews
‘Mastering the Art of French Cooking (2 Volume Set)’ is a quintessential collection for those looking to elevate their culinary skills with classic French cuisine. Authored by the beloved Julia Child, this boxed set features two comprehensive volumes that together encompass a staggering 781 recipes, perfect for both novice cooks and seasoned gourmets. The first volume shines with 524 meticulously detailed recipes that breathe life into traditional French dishes, while the second volume introduces an additional 257 recipes designed to refine your mastery of French cooking techniques. The clear instructions and precise line drawings guide readers through potentially daunting recipes, making this cookbook accessible to anyone with a passion for cooking. With a stellar 4.9-star rating from over 5,600 reviews, this set not only promises to enhance your culinary repertoire but also immerses you in the rich culture of French gastronomy. At $41.87, it offers exceptional value for the depth of knowledge it contains.
Pros: Comprehensive and detailed recipes, perfect for all skill levels; includes historical context and cooking techniques; beautifully illustrated.
Cons: Some recipes may require hard-to-find ingredients; daunting for complete beginners without any cooking experience.
Best suited for: Home chefs wanting to deepen their cooking skills, food enthusiasts eager to explore French dishes, and anyone who appreciates culinary history and Julia Child’s impact on cooking.
